John Robert Jessome
Scotch Lake, Cape Breton
It is with sadness and heavy hearts that we announce the passing of John Robert Jessome, Age 53, of the Breton Ability Centre, Sydney, on Sunday, November 6, 2022.
Born in North Sydney on May 10, 1969, Robert was the son of Sidney and Catherine “Kitty” (Stamper) Jessome.
Robert loved to look at books and magazines with lots of photos. He always looked forward to his weekly visits with his parents and was always seen holding and playing with a shoe lace. He was a resident of the Pine Ridge neighborhood and lived at Breton Ability since 1995. He was a member of St. Joseph Church, Bras d’Or.
Left to mourn are his parents, aunts Anna O’Neil, Theresa Campbell, Cecilia (Michael) Bishop, Johnena MacDonald, Marlene (Joe) Kennedy, Priscilla Lemoine and Sheila Daria; uncle Blair Stamper, and many cousins.
Robert was predeceased by his only sibling, brother William Terrance; uncle’s Jimmy, Johnny and Alex Stamper, and Ronnie Jessome; aunts Jean MacIntyre, Sally Currie, Noel Stamper and Linda Mott.
There will be no visitation. A funeral mass will be held at 10:30 am on Tuesday November 15, 2022, at St. Joseph Church, Church Road, Bras d’Or, with Rev. Nonso Alaribe officiating.
